Transaction 907291aee30dccaa811be3604a59cd3d62d0ab23e6a06b805e2a36415e7652e2

1 Input
2 Outputs
  • 907291aee30dccaa811be3604a59cd3d62d0ab23e6a06b805e2a36415e7652e2:0
  • value  30000000
    address  3JVTTTwgEzArBHXhDLhzR1AcjTbPj1376H
  • 907291aee30dccaa811be3604a59cd3d62d0ab23e6a06b805e2a36415e7652e2:1
  • value  6641680
    address  1MJDidFeh1E1q4PTaajs7zV3fD4vXHCZUq